West Sound Academy completes
new campus and moves to the hill
   In early November West Sound Academy faculty, staff and students moved into its new, permanent location. Surrounded by forests and fields that overlook Liberty Bay and the Olympic Mountain Range, West Sound Academy now offers expanded scientific laboratories, classrooms, computer, library, and performance spaces as well as a professional art gallery that will be open to the public.

As Nellie Baker, Head of School, explained, “We were committed to creating a space that was more than just a school. We wanted to provide a resource to the community.”

With that intention, the new campus is available to the public to reserve for workshops and events when the school is not in session. The larger, 20,000 square-foot facility will accommodate the anticipated steady growth in student enrollment.
